5. INPUT TERMINAL PIN ASSIGNMENT
5.1 TFT LCD MODULE
Pin Name Description
1
NC
No Connection
2
NC
No Connection
3
NC
No Connection
4
NC
No Connection
5
NC
No Connection
6
NC
No Connection
7
NC
No Connection
8 GND Ground
9 RX3+ Positive LVDS differential data input. Channel 3
10 RX3- Negative LVDS differential data input. Channel 3
11 RXCLK+ Positive LVDS differential clock input.
12 RXCLK- Negative LVDS differential clock input.
13 GND Ground
14 GND Ground
15 RX2+ Positive LVDS differential data input. Channel 2
16 RX2- Negative LVDS differential data input. Channel 2
17 RX1+ Positive LVDS differential data input. Channel 1
18 RX1- Negative LVDS differential data input. Channel 1
19 RX0+ Positive LVDS differential data input. Channel 0
20 RX0- Negative LVDS differential data input. Channel 0
21 GND Ground
22 GND Ground
23 GND Ground
24 GND Ground
I25 GND Ground
26 VCC +5.0V power supply
27 VCC +5.0V power supply
28 VCC +5.0V power supply
29 VCC +5.0V power supply
30 VCC +5.0V power supply
Note (1) Connector Part No.: FI-SE30P-HF (JAE)
Note (2) The first pixel is even.
5.2 BACKLIGHT UNIT
Pin Symbol Description Color
1 HV High Voltage Pink
2 HV High Voltage White
Note (1) Connector Part No.: BHR-03VS-1 (JST) or equivalent
Note (2) User’s connector Part No.: SM02(8.0)B-BHS-1TB (JST) or equivalent
Pin Symbol Description Color
1 LV Low Voltage Gray
2 NC No Connection
Note (1) Connector Part No.: ZHR-2 (JST) or equivalent
Note (2) User’s connector Part No.: S2B-ZR-SM3A-TF (JST) or equivalent
